# 795: STETTERIA MEDIUM ## Main sol. 795 500 ml **Synthetic seawater (2 x conc.)** 0.16 g NaHCO3 0.5 g KH2PO4 15 ml **Modified Wolin's mineral solution** 3 ml NiCl2 x 6 H2O (0.1% w/v) 2 g Peptone (BD Bacto) 1 g Yeast extract (OXOID) 0.5 ml Sodium resazurin (0.1% w/v) 10 g Sulfur (powdered), powdered 0.5 g Na2S x 9 H2O 500 ml Distilled water 1. Dissolve ingredients except sulfur and sulfide, then sparge medium with 80% N2 and 20% CO2 gas mixture for 30 - 45 min to make it anoxic. Dispense medium under same gas atmosphere into serum vials (e.g., 20 ml medium per 100 ml bottle) that contain already the appropriate amount of sulfur. After closing pressurize bottles to 2 bar overpressure using 80% H2 and 20% CO2 gas mixture, than heat at 100°C for 1.5 hours on each of 3 successive days. Before use add sulfide from a sterile anoxic stock solution prepared under 100% N2 gas atmosphere. Adjust pH of complete medium to 6.0, if necessary. Incubate without shaking. ## Modified Wolin's mineral solution 1.5 g Nitrilotriacetic acid 3 g MgSO4 x 7 H2O 0.5 g MnSO4 x H2O 1 g NaCl 0.1 g FeSO4 x 7 H2O 0.18 g CoSO4 x 7 H2O 0.1 g CaCl2 x 2 H2O 0.18 g ZnSO4 x 7 H2O 0.01 g CuSO4 x 5 H2O 0.02 g AlK(SO4)2 x 12 H2O 0.01 g H3BO3 0.01 g Na2MoO4 x 2 H2O 0.03 g NiCl2 x 6 H2O 0.3 mg Na2SeO3 x 5 H2O 0.4 mg Na2WO4 x 2 H2O 1000 ml Distilled water 1. First dissolve nitrilotriacetic acid and adjust pH to 6.5 with KOH, then add minerals. Adjust final to pH 7.0 with KOH. ## Synthetic seawater (2 x conc.) 55.4 g NaCl 0.03 g SrCl2 x 6 H2O 14 g MgSO4 x 7 H2O 0.1 mg KI 11 g MgCl2 x 6 H2O 20 mg Na3-citrate 1.3 g KCl 1.5 g CaCl2 x 2 H2O 0.2 g NaBr 0.06 g H3BO3 1000 ml Distilled water
